footnote
Meanings
Plural: footnotes
Noun
- a printed note placed below the text on a printed page
- A short piece of text, often numbered, placed at the bottom of a printed page, that adds a comment, citation, reference etc, to a designated part of the main text.
- An event of lesser importance than some larger event to which it is related.
- A qualification to the import of something.
Verb
- add explanatory notes to or supply with critical comments
- To add footnotes to a text.
Origin / Etymology
From foot + note.
